How is the power of gigawatts measured in solar energy?
To put it into perspective, one gigawatt is equivalent to one billion joules of energy per second. It is an enormous amount of energy, and it is often used to measure the capacity or output of power plants, including solar power plants. To understand how much energy a gigawatt can produce, let's compare it to other units of power.
A gigawatt of solar energy can power approximately 750,000 homes for a year, which is a significant contribution to the energy needs of a community or even a country. The use of gigawatts in solar energy also highlights the scalability of this renewable energy source, making it a viable option for large-scale electricity production.
